I'm currently an MCC student/I've been enrolled before. What do I need to do to register?
- Review the catalog and credit course schedules in Self-Service.
- Meet with an academic advisor to ensure you're taking the right classes.
- Register for classes online, in-person, or by phone.
- Purchase books at The MCC Store.

Ways to Register
- Register online - the quickest way to register is to visit myMCC and select Self-Service > Student Planning > Plan and Schedule.
- In person - come to the Registration Office in A258, present a valid photo ID, and provide the course names, number, and section numbers to register with one of the helpful enrollment processors.
- By phone - call the Registration Office at (815) 455-8588 and speak with an enrollment processor. You will respond to a few questions and provide course names, numbers, and section numbers to register.
No FAX or mail-in registrations will be accepted.

Registration Restrictions
- If you owe money for tuition, childcare, a library fine, or to the bookstore, you cannot register.
- If the course schedule indicates a prerequisite, you must have the documentation on file before registering.
- No additional students can register once a class section is filled.
- You may place yourself on the waitlist if a class section is filled.
- If you haven't been approved to register for the class section once the waitlist period has ended, you may request the instructor's permission to register.
